Shop Thermo Scientific™, Pressure Sensitive Paper Clinical Laboratory
-
,for, Item ID-
- #825186
- Thermo Scientific #17020
-
,for, Item ID-
- #1121422
- Providers like you icon
- Thermo Scientific #90520H11